The graduation venue

Raydium is Solana’s workhorse AMM, and its structural role sharpened when launch platforms began routing successful new tokens into Raydium pools by default: the memecoin conveyor’s destination. Every BONK-class success and every forgettable launch alike ends up trading — and paying fees — here.

A fee stream with buybacks attached

Raydium routes a share of trading fees into buying RAY on-market — a mechanical link from volume to token demand, the venue-token pattern of exchange tokens implemented on-chain. Like JTO’s MEV stream, the flow is activity-squared: memecoin frenzies multiply volumes, quiet markets starve them.

Counterparty to a culture

The dependency is cultural, not technical: RAY’s earnings assume Solana’s launch casino remains the industry’s velocity center. Launchpad fashion shifts fast — new platforms, new chains, or a regulatory chill on the launch meta would each hit RAY’s flow before they hit SOL itself.

Reading it

Venue volume share and buyback flow are the fundamentals; launch-platform activity is the leading indicator; funding reads the crowd. RAY is the cleanest single-ticker answer to a specific question: is the casino busy?
